There are two possible ways I would suggest.
If you're sure you want to watch all of it start with the third Doctor portrayed by Jon Pertwee. Warning: These were produced a long time ago and they require more attention span than most people seem to have. They're charming if you're willing to take them for what they are.
Alternately I would recommend you start with Christopher Eccleston as the Ninth Doctor. These are paced and produced in a much more modern style so are more popular with less tolerant audiences.
